The SGS 31431 is a solid carbide square end mill designed for precision milling operations in a wide range of ferrous and non-ferrous materials. It features a 9/32 inch (0.2813 inch) cutting diameter, a 1/2 inch length of cut, and a 5/16 inch straight-cylindrical shank. Overall length is 2-1/2 inches, placing it in the stub length category. The four-flute, spiral design with a 30-degree helix angle supports efficient chip evacuation and smooth surface finishes. Micrograin carbide construction delivers hardness and edge retention that high-speed steel tooling cannot match. This is an uncoated, centercutting end mill capable of both peripheral and plunge cuts.
The SGS 31431 is suited for milling slots, pockets, profiling, and contour work on CNC machining centers and manual mills. Its stub length geometry reduces deflection in tight setups where a standard-length end mill would flex under load. Right-hand cut and right-hand flute orientation are standard for conventional spindle configurations. The Series 14 classification designates it as a general-purpose double-end design within the SGS lineup, making it a practical choice for job shops, tool rooms, and production environments handling a variety of workpiece materials.
Rated for use across primary workpiece material codes H, K, M, N, P, and S, covering hardened materials, cast irons, stainless steels, non-ferrous metals, steel, and heat-resistant superalloys. Designed as an OEM-style cutting tool compatible with standard straight-bore end mill holders and collet chucks accepting a 5/16 inch shank diameter.
Installation is performed by a machinist or CNC setup technician. Secure the 5/16 inch shank in a properly sized collet or end mill holder, ensuring adequate tool stick-out is minimized to reduce vibration and deflection. Verify spindle speed and feed rate are appropriate for the workpiece material and cut depth before engaging the tool. Inspect the cutting edges for chips or wear before each use, as carbide tools can fail suddenly if run with damaged flutes.
